WebJul 1, 2011 · Binary suitability analysis involves a binary final answer —1 or 0, or in our case, suitable and unsuitable. A weighted suitability analysis allows for a range of final … WebBinary Models zA binary model uses logical expressions to select spatial features from a composite feature layer or multiple rasters. The output of a binary model is in binary …

WebGIS model & modeling zModel : a simplified representation of a phenomenon or a system. zGIS modeling : the use of GIS in the process of building models with spatial data. zBasic requirement in modeling : modeler’s interest &: Knowledge of the systems be modeled. e.g. environment Biologic (ecology) atmospheric hydrologic WebTwo data models commonly used to represent spatial data in GIS are the raster and vector data models Within the vector data model, a representation of the world is created using lines, points, and polygons. Vector data is focused on modeling discrete features with precise shapes and boundaries. -A home becomes a point-A river becomes a line
